Chelsea will receive 30 million euros from the sale of a midfielder to Galatasaray.

Chelsea will receive a substantial sum from the transfer of €30 million for Lesley Ugochukwu to Turkey, in a deal that marks yet another departure for Burnley following their relegation to the Championship.

The midfielder, who is only 22 years old, is set to move from Burnley to Galatasaray in a deal valued at around €30 million. The transfer was confirmed by journalist Fabrizio Romano, who gave the “here we go” signal for the completion of the deal. This is yet another chapter in Ugochukwu's wandering career, having previously been at Chelsea before being sold to Burnley for a fee similar to the £25 million that the Blues initially paid for him.

Chelsea has included a future sale clause in the deal, which will guarantee them a small percentage of this million-pound transfer, thus representing an unexpected profit for the London club. Ugochukwu's departure is part of a wave of sales from Burnley, which is forced to readjust its squad after being relegated. The English club recently sold Loum Tchaouna to Coventry City for £20 million, a move that will help balance the club's finances.

Lesley Ugochukwu is a defensive midfielder who, despite his youth, has already accumulated various experiences in European clubs. The move to Galatasaray represents an opportunity for the player to find stability and continue developing his potential in a different and competitive league. His career has been marked by several transfers and loans, including a stint at Southampton, a loan that was part of the business cycle between Chelsea and Burnley.

This deal also illustrates the importance of future sale clauses in transfers of young players, allowing clubs that initially invested in these talents to secure additional revenue from future deals. For Galatasaray, signing Ugochukwu is a significant investment that could strengthen the team's midfield, while the player seeks to establish himself definitively in European football.

With this transfer, Chelsea benefits from an unexpected financial boost, while Burnley continues its financial and sporting overhaul following relegation. For Ugochukwu, the move to Turkey could be the turning point he seeks to relaunch his career and showcase his full potential.
